Can You Believe It? Red Sox Win - Red Sox Win -- Thaaaaaa Red Sox WINNNNNN!!!


Red Sox right fielder J.D. Drew connected on a two-run home run in the eighth inning. The shot put the Red Sox in striking distance of the Rays, who led 7-6 after the home run.

Red Sox DH David Ortiz stroked a three run home run in the seventh inning. The shot made the score 7-4 Rays.


Red Sox players celebrated after J.D. Drew's walkoff hit in the bottom of the ninth inning kept their season alive.

The Boston Red Sox celebrated their come-from-behind victory on the field. The Red Sox were down 7-0 with two outs in the seventh inning and came back to beat the Rays 8-7 in dramatic fashion.




Being down 7-0 with 9 outs in Game 5 of the ALCS at Fenway Park tonight - facing elimination? Not a big problem for the World Champion Boston Red Sox! The Sox overcame that deficit and recorked the Tampa Bay Campaign party with a 8-7 win.

MVP Pedroia, JD Drew, Co Co Crisp and Big Pappi combined to convert tragedy into an exhilarating win for the Home Town team. This is madness - just an outrage. How can this happen so many times. the Sox were down in the ALCS in '86, '04 and '07 and constructed comebacks of the century! Can this happen again? YES!

So - The Sox and rays pack up and return to The Trop. Josh Beckett and Jon Lester have an opportunity to atone for their horrific starts this week at Fenway. Game 6 will be played on Saturday.
